Introduction
Capacity planning tools are platforms that help organizations forecast, manage, and optimize resources across IT infrastructure, cloud services, and applications. In simple terms, these tools ensure that businesses have the right amount of compute, storage, and network resources to meet current and future demands without overspending or under-provisioning.
In , as enterprises operate increasingly distributed and cloud-native architectures, accurate capacity planning is crucial to maintain service reliability, reduce operational costs, and support strategic growth. These tools leverage historical usage data, predictive analytics, and AI-driven insights to provide actionable recommendations.
Common real-world use cases include:
- Forecasting server, storage, and network utilization in cloud and on-premises environments
- Predicting demand spikes for applications and services
- Optimizing resource allocation to reduce waste and cost
- Capacity planning for high-traffic events or seasonal workloads
- Integrating with monitoring and observability tools to automate scaling decisions

Frequently Asked Questions
What is capacity planning?
Capacity planning forecasts resource usage and ensures sufficient infrastructure to meet current and future demand without overspending.
Why is capacity planning important?
It prevents service degradation, reduces costs, and ensures scalability for business growth.
Can these tools integrate with cloud platforms?
Yes. Most tools integrate with AWS, Azure, GCP, and on-prem monitoring solutions.
Do these tools provide predictive analytics?
Yes. AI and machine learning models are used to forecast future resource needs and detect potential bottlenecks.
Are open-source capacity planning tools available?
Fewer options exist. Most enterprises prefer commercial tools for analytics, multi-cloud support, and vendor support.
Can they optimize costs?
Yes. Tools provide insights for underutilized resources, over-provisioned infrastructure, and scaling opportunities.
Do they support multi-cloud environments?
Yes. Enterprise tools like Turbonomic, CloudHealth, and Dynatrace handle hybrid and multi-cloud deployments.
How often should capacity planning be updated?
Continuous monitoring and regular forecasting are recommended for dynamic environments.
